28 days in China, not enough. We did the usual tourist run that most tours do, warriors, bears, temples etc however we had a private car with driver and an english speaking guide at every stop over. This gave us the independence that we like, more time if we wanted, less time at other places we were not really interested in. We also travelled by train rather than fly as many tourist groups do. The fast trains were all good, the one overnight slow one was an experience to sat the least, probably a bit less comfortable than the trans siberia train which was no first class, but fun anyway.

Guides met us at the stations and dropped us off again several days later. We also insist that the guides and drivers, if they will, have a meal with us where ever we may be. We get to learn more about them, them about us and we have great fun explaining the english language in many cases. They are taught english parrot fashion and what they have to say but throw something at them from out of the square and they are lost but we have a lot of fun explaining what we mean. World wide we have found english as a second language can be taught but the comprehension, and sometime the pronunciation is sadly lacking. More fun teaching these things and really getting to know locals who work as guides. In a number of occasions they have taken us to out of the way places that we would not have seen had we been a bit uppity and not been prepared to laugh and carry on. We will keep doing travel our way rather than group tours and suggest everyone at least look at this way of travel. Have not checked the price but do not believe it was all that much mose expensive.
